1. Explore the Power of Artificial Intelligence in Training Programs: Leverage AI for Personalized Learning Paths
In recent years, Artificial Intelligence (AI) has emerged as a game-changer in training programs, revolutionizing the way learners engage with educational content. A 2022 report from McKinsey highlights that organizations implementing AI-driven personalized learning paths experienced a staggering 35% increase in learner retention and engagement ). Imagine a training environment where each learner receives tailored recommendations based on their progress, learning style, and preferences, akin to how Netflix curates your movie choices. With AI algorithms analyzing vast amounts of data, institutions can now deliver customized resources in real-time, ensuring that employees not only acquire skills faster but retain them longer, ultimately translating into enhanced productivity and performance.
Recent studies from the Stanford Graduate School of Education reveal that AI-enhanced adaptive learning technology can improve student performance by up to 33% compared to traditional methods ). By leveraging this technology, organizations can identify knowledge gaps and recommend targeted learning modules before skills regress. For instance, platforms like Coursera and LinkedIn Learning are already setting the stage, using AI to transform passive learning into an active, engaging experience. As training programs evolve, the integration of AI will not just personalize learning, but it will also redefine the educational landscape, ensuring that every learner's journey is unique and maximized for success.
2. Enhance Learning through Virtual Reality: Discover Successful Case Studies and Implementation Strategies
Virtual Reality (VR) is increasingly recognized as a transformative technology in training programs, particularly in fields such as healthcare and manufacturing. Institutions like Stanford University have implemented VR simulations to enhance surgical training, allowing medical students to practice complex procedures in a risk-free environment. A study by B. A. Galvan, & R. A. Gibbons (2021), published in the Journal of Medical Education, found that VR training significantly improved the retention of skills compared to traditional methods, showcasing a 40% increase in procedural accuracy one month post-training. Moreover, industries like Boeing have harnessed VR to train assembly line workers, reducing onboarding time by up to 75%, effectively enhancing productivity and safety in their operations. To maximize the effectiveness of VR in training programs, organizations should consider using multi-user environments where trainees can collaborate on tasks. This aligns with research from the University of Illinois, which indicates that collaborative VR experiences lead to improved engagement and teamwork skills. A practical strategy would be to incorporate gamification elements into VR modules, which can motivate learners and address a variety of learning styles. An example is the "Sea Hero Quest" app developed to help with Alzheimer’s research; it uses VR to gather data while providing a compelling and fun experience for users. 4. Unlock the Benefits of Adaptive Learning Technologies: Insights from Recent Educational Research
Adaptive learning technologies have revolutionized educational methods by providing personalized learning experiences tailored to individual student needs. Recent research from institutions such as the University of Iowa has shown that adaptive learning systems can significantly improve learning outcomes by adapting content and assessments in real-time based on learner performance. For example, platforms such as Smart Sparrow and DreamBox Learning use algorithms to adjust pathways for learners, ensuring that each student can spend more time on areas requiring improvement while progressing faster through topics they grasp easily . Studies indicate that students using adaptive platforms exhibit higher engagement levels, leading to better retention of knowledge and improved academic performance.
Furthermore, educators are encouraged to utilize adaptive technologies to foster inclusivity in their teaching practices. A report by the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ation highlights that these technologies can bridge the gap for students with diverse learning needs, providing tailored interventions that promote equity in education . In practice, implementing a blended approach that incorporates both adaptive learning software and traditional instructional methods can enhance the overall learning experience. Just as a GPS adjusts a travel route based on real-time traffic conditions, adaptive learning technologies do the same for educational content, making learning more efficient and effective for each student.

6. Harness Data Analytics for Continuous Improvement in Training: Learn from Leading Organizations
Harnessing data analytics for continuous improvement in training is vital for organizations aiming to enhance learning outcomes. Leading organizations like Amazon and IBM employ advanced data analytics tools to analyze employee performance and training effectiveness. For instance, Amazon utilizes machine learning algorithms to assess how employees interact with training modules, using these insights to adjust content delivery and personalize learning experiences. According to a study by Harvard Business Review, companies that leverage data analytics in training programs see a 25% improvement in employee retention and engagement .
To realize these benefits, organizations should consider implementing robust data analytics platforms that aggregate learning data across various training initiatives. By employing tools like Tableau or Power BI, organizations can visualize data trends and identify areas for improvement. Practical recommendations include regularly reviewing key performance indicators (KPIs) such as completion rates and knowledge retention scores, akin to how a coach analyzes player performance statistics to refine training regimens. A recent report from the McKinsey Global Institute emphasizes that organizations using data to inform training decisions can achieve a 20-30% increase in employee productivity .
